Abstract
Computer Technology has been in existence for many years; as time goes on there is an increasing number of outdated systems. Legacy system reengineering has become a critical effort in many technology organizations. Several reengineering models have been developed, such as the Byrne model and the evolutional model. These models have addressed some of the issues in the reengineering process, but other issues remain. This paper presents a dual-spiral reengineering model, which performs as a cyclic approach, and addresses issues that those models do not, making the reengineering process more successful. This model has been successfully applied to a legacy financial software system reengineering effort.
